Useful hints for “Sugar substitute” Crossword Clue

Hint 1: Clue Explanation

A [Sugar substitute?] can be aspartame or monk fruit sweetener, but we’re supposed to be thinking about a substitute for the term of endearment “sugar” (ohh, honey, honey.) The answer is HON, short for “honey.”
